background:
Members of the postsynaptic density-95 (PSD-95)/SAP90 family of membrane-associated guanylate kinase (MAGUK) proteins function as multimodular scaffolds that organize protein-signaling complexes at neuronal synapses. SAPAP3 (PSD-95/SAP90-binding protein 3), also known as DLGAP3 (disks large-associated protein 3) or DAP3, is a 979 amino acid protein that belongs to the SAPAP family of PSD-95/SAP90-associated proteins. Localized to the cell junction, as well as to the peripheral membrane and the cell synapse, SAPAP3 is thought to play a role in the organization of neuronal cell signaling and synapses, and may also function as an adaptor protein, possibly linking ion channels with the cytoskeleton.
Function:
SAPAP3, (DLGAP3) is a member of a protein family whose members specifically interact with PSD-95/SAP90, a membrane-associated guanylate kinase localized at postsynaptic density (PSD) in neuronal cells. Like the other SAPAP proteins, SAPAP3 is thought to be an adaptor protein that also interacts with different synaptic scaffolding proteins, cytoskeletal and signaling components, such as focal adhesion kinase (FAK) and proline-rich tyrosine kinase 2 (PYK2). Both SAPAP3 protein and mRNA are targeted to dendrites, whereas SAPAP1, -2, and -4 mRNAs are detected mainly in cell bodies. Recent experiments have suggested that SAPAP3 may be involved in ob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), as mice lacking SAPAP3 exhibited OCD-like symptoms which could be relieved by lentiviral-mediated selective expression of SAPAP3 in the striatum of SAPAP3-mutant mice. At least two isoforms are known to exist.
Subunit:
Interacts with DLG4/PSD-95.
Subcellular Location:
Cell membrane; Peripheral membrane protein. Cell junction, synapse, postsynaptic cell membrane, postsynaptic density. Cell junction, synapse. Note=Postsynaptic density of neuronal cells.
Similarity:
Belongs to the SAPAP family.
